Senior Zachary Musick ranked second in his graduating class at Tomball High School. He plans to attend the University of Houston Honors College in the fall, and major in music composition.
After college, he would like to compose film scores. Musick (left) participated in the Tomball Cougar Pride Band, German Club, National Honor Society and Mu Alpha Theta. He received the UIL Scholar Award, Outstanding AP Economics Student Award, Outstanding AP Chemistry Student Award and the Outstanding English IV AP Student Award.
